How much do apprentice epoxy flooring j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average yearly pay for apprentice epoxy flooring in the United States is $48,437.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$38,500.00 and $57,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Apprentice Epoxy Flooring vs Epoxy Floor Technician?

AspectApprentice Epoxy FlooringEpoxy Floor Technician
CertificationsBasic safety and apprenticeship trainingAdvanced epoxy application certifications
Work EnvironmentAssisting on job sites, learning from experienced workersLeading epoxy flooring projects, performing installations
Experience LevelEntry-level, supervised learningSkilled, independent work
Job ResponsibilitiesPreparing surfaces, assisting with epoxy mixingApplying epoxy coatings, troubleshooting issues

The main difference between an Apprentice Epoxy Flooring and an Epoxy Floor Technician is experience and responsibility level. Apprentices are in training, assisting with tasks, while technicians are experienced professionals performing full installations. Apprentices gain skills to become technicians through hands-on learning and certifications.

Job description

SUMMARY 

Mortenson is currently seeking a Cement Mason Journeyman that will be responsible for smoothing and finishing surfaces of poured concrete floors, walls, sidewalks, or curbs to specified textures, using appropriate tools (i.e., hand or power tools, floats, trowels, screeds). 

RESPONSIBILITIES 

  • Spread concrete to specified depth and workable consistency 
  • Prep work utilizing cementitious or finish product to ensure substrate is appropriate for product; set forms to specific standards, such as chipping, bushing, and grinding 
  • Level, smooth, and shape surfaces of freshly poured concrete 
  • Finish concrete surfaces using power trowel, or wet and rub concrete with abrasive stone to create finish; place concrete to ensure proper elevation 
  • Remove rough or defective spots from concrete surfaces using power grinder or chisel and hammer 
  • Patch holes with fresh concrete or epoxy compound 
  • Mold expansion joints and edges 
  • Grind, chip, or blast to prep surface for materials, or as finish 
  • Clean work area and restock supplies and materials as necessary 
  • Effectively work and build relationships with those of diverse backgrounds and organizational levels 
  • All other duties as assigned 

QUALIFICATIONS 

  • High school diploma or GED 
  • Minimum two (2) years related experience 
  • Must have passed Apprentice Aptitude Test 
  • Ability to read and interpret documents such as safety regulations, operation and maintenance instructions, and procedure manuals; knowledge of equipment and their uses; basic mathematical skills (adding, subtracting, division, & multiplication) 
  • Strong teamwork orientation, positive attitude, professional customer service skills, detail orientation, active listening skills, and effective communication including openness to diverse input and feedback 
  • Repetitive hand, arm, leg movements 
  • *Lifting, carrying, pushing, pulling: up to 50 lbs.

About M. A. Mortenson

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

M. A. Mortenson is a prominent name in the construction industry, based out of Minneapolis, MN, US. Established in 1954 by M.A. Mortenson Sr., the company has over six decades of experience offering construction services that have contributed to building lasting infrastructures across various sectors, including healthcare, energy, corporate, and sports. Mortenson has proven its exceptional expertise through a range of complex building and facility projects across the US fulfilling the customer's specifications and exceeding their expectations. Moreover, the company's core values are outlined as ‘Do the Right Thing’, ‘We Before I’, ‘Inspire What’s Possible’, and ‘In it for the long haul’.
